Hi there, stopping and starting playback does not fix this particular problem.
Yes, delay compensation is turned on in DP.
Specifically I am using the new input monitoring feature in DP5 for Subgroups when mixing. Assign the outputs of selected tracks to a bus then using this bus as an input to an audio track with input monitoring enabled while having the \"monitor effects thru record enabled tracks\" option selected in DP. Similar to an Aux track in DP but you can then record your submixes directly to that same track (unlike Aux tracks).

Could another DP user please try a similar setup and see if it causes similar non compensated delays?

So far I have the following problems with compensation:
Inserts on \"Input Monitored\" audio tracks.
Sends Enabled on \"input monitored\" audio tracks either sending to an aux track or another record enabled \"input monitored\" audio track eg: for reverb.
Changing audio hardware buffer size changes the interplay between the delays, ie: its not consistent (an absolute nightmare if you decide to raise the buffer when running out of CPU on a big mix!)

I am not 100% sure that this is a UAD-1 problem, it may in fact be a DP problem, its just the huge latency of plugs like the Neve's and Fairchilds and Plate140 that makes it more readily apparent.
